Landfill
One day we went to the landfill with Mr. Davis. A landfill is where all of the trash that we use goes. Garbage trucks that come to your neighborhood all come to a landfill. There are 3 of them in San Diego. There are 15 feet of garbage at the landfill. Anything you could possibly imagine is in the landfill. We also went to a small greenhouse. That is where plants grow. They are having trouble with the landfill and the greenhouses. That one common problem are seagulls. They are birds that fly really high (the height of most jets). The birds don't have really good vision. They collide into the jet and crash into the landfill and the greenhouse. That is why they have a solution. Seagulls are protected by the state. They have to drive away the birds in a non-lethal manner. They use extra loud firecrackers. That drives the seagulls away. If that doesn't work, they get a permit from the government and they are allowed to kill a seagull.
